A less costly
alternative to a full-time private chef, personal chefs
develop customized meal plans based on a client's specific
tastes and dietary objectives. Entering the client's home
with pots, pans, and fresh foods, the chef will prepare
one to two weeks of entrées that are conveniently
packaged, labeled, and ready to heat. For little more
than $80 per person per week for a typical package, personal
chefs may offer clients customized gourmet dinners that
range from Soy and Mustard Glazed Salmon to Homestyle
Short Ribs. Particularly for those with nutritional goals
such as Atkins, South Beach, or other diets, a personal
chef more easily allows them to maintain a regimen. |
